We can only start parsing commands from the head pointer. This was
working fine up to now because we only dealt with a "made up" ring
buffer (generated by aub_write) which always had its head at 0.

The engine to which the batch was sent to is now set to the decoder context when
decoding the batch. This is needed so that we can distinguish between
instructions as the render and video pipe share some of the instruction opcodes.

Currently position is set before widgets are sized by gtk and
calculation can get wrong results where window is positioned
offscreen. Patch fixes this by setting aubfile window position
as 0,0 only when size_allocate has been called to the widget.
Now window is always positioned to 0,0 if imgui.ini is missing.
